    I purchased a *** ***** from Car Factory. Armando M**** was my salesman. Everything was done via online and phone due to Covid. I purchased the extended warranty for $2470. I brought my vehicle down to their dealership for an oil change and because my ac wasn't charged that I paid $106 for and the tech ended up breaking my windshield washer tank. I brought my car for a 2nd time due to a noise and a jump in the front end with my axle and supposedly fixed it. They waived the $106 due to the damage done to the windshield fluid tank. I just called a few days ago because that noise and jumping started again, my ac again didn't work. I discovered that they closed. I called the warranty company for a referral to another dealer and found out my warranty is in fact not valid. They have no record of my transaction. It doesn't appear any of the work was ever done in the two services I had, but more damage was in fact done. That I now have to pay for out of pocket.

    I purchased a car from Car Factory Direct on 4/25/2022. The sold me a car with a bad transmission. They kept telling me they were going to fix it. They had me waiting months for the new transmission to come in. Then when the transmission was supposedly in they had no mechanic. I was waiting weeks and I kept calling getting the same answer. Then they called me to bring it to a different shop to get it fixed and the shop they told me did not work on transmissions. I called them and told them and someone was suppose to get back to me and no one did. They also charged me $2,499 for a warranty and they did not send the money to company. Now I have no warranty but the amount is part of my car loan. They charged me $2,499 and I have nothing for it.

    I purchased 2018 *** ****** pick up truck from Car Factory Direct in February 2021 from Armondo M**** with that i purchased through him an extended warranty for $2799.00. I recently went to use the warranty only to find out that the warranty was inputted into system but was never payed for by the dealer making the warranty void and i had to pay out of pocket to repair vehicle. I spoke with warranty company then went back to dealer only to find out they appeared to have closed up
